The Bike
Originally released in 1968. The Bike is a drama/family film. directed by George McQuilkin. At just 13 minutes, it's a tight, focused story.
Synopsis
A boy steals his neighbor's brand new bike with his friend. They go on a ride to the park, where the stolen bike is damaged. The boy is left to decide if he should tell the truth or protect his friend.
